Job Area |
Circulation Desk |
|
Position Description |
Must be willing to work weekends. Checking books and
reserves in and out, putting books in correct call number order on sorting
shelves, maintaining order of reserves, answer phones and take
messages, maintain copiers and printers, general supervision of circulation
area, assist patrons in various ways, other tasks as necessary.
Responsible for own hours and finding own substitutes.
Because the circulation desk is the first thing people see
when they enter the library, it is considered the hub of information.
Therefore, you should be willing and able to learn a number of things about
the library, such as the various departments, their locations, and the staff
members who work in them. |

Job Area |
Interlibrary Loan/MeLCat |
|
Position Description |
Interlibrary Loan/MeLCat student employees are
responsible for processing materials borrowed from and lent to other
libraries. Typical duties include entering information into the library
catalog, retrieving materials and scanning articles. Excellent data entry
skills, attention-to-detail and self-sufficiency are musts. Accuracy and
reliability is very important. Hours can be set around your schedule no
weekend or evening hours required. ILL is a very busy and vibrant area of
the library. Consistently steady all semester but middle to late semester
is the busiest time. |

Job Area |
Periodicals Desk |
|
Position Description |
The successful candidates for this position will be
required to work in the Stockwell Library at the Periodicals desk,
reporting to the Government Documents Coordinator. Primary duties will
include, but not be limited to: assisting patrons in locating items
(newspapers, microfilm/microfiche, magazines, journals, government
documents); answering the phone; assisting the maintenance of
statistics; maintenance of copy machines/reader-printers and assisting
patrons with operation of these machines; assist Periodicals and
Government Documents supervisors with check-in/filing and shelving
tasks; assist with opening and closing procedures as needed.
Hours of work
are varied and based on student’s schedules. Nights and weekend work is
available. Schedules are closely kept and workers are responsible for
finding their own replacements if they are unable to report for work at
their designated time.

Job Area |
Security |
|
Position Description |
Working last two hours that library is open, walking
throughout Stockwell and Mudd buildings.
Reporting any immediate problems to Campus Safety.
Keep a log of other items of concern, such as graffiti, lights left on,
rooms unlocked, or anything else that arises so that the Circulation
Services Coordinator will be informed. Picking up books.
Ensuring that all patrons have left at closing time, and
assisting desk workers with closing procedures, such as closing windows,
turning down terminals, and locking building. Must be willing
to work weekends. |

Job Area |
Special Collections |
|
Position Description |
This type of
position is perfect for someone interested either in the history of the
College or the Methodist Church; historical research; archives, library,
museum, rare books, preservation or conservation studies; or those
majoring in history or computer science. A variety of jobs available
for the responsible and detail-oriented student, including but not
limited to:
·
Conservation of damaged library and rare books and archival material
·
Preservation of archival collection materials
·
Inventorying of archival collections
·
Processing of archival collections
·
Reorganization of archival collections
·
Database development
·
Data entry
·
Photograph, document and rare books scanning
·
Web design
·
Historical research
·
Audiovisual reformatting
·
Cataloguing and/or indexing of rare and archival material
